Permalink
Commits on Nov 29, 2013
  1. add autoload

    add autoload classmap
    Gemorroj committed Nov 29, 2013
Commits on Nov 25, 2013
  1. [UPDATE] fix syntax

    committed Nov 25, 2013
  2. [UPDATE] getComment splitted and redefined

    Split WsdlToPhpModel::getComment() method to getFileComment() and
    getClassComment() as private methods. Then simply empty
    WsdlToPhpModel::getComment() method body to let inherited class define
    it wihtout any parameter
    committed Nov 25, 2013
Commits on Nov 24, 2013
  1. [UPDATE] update README

    committed Nov 24, 2013
  2. [UPDATE] debug option and simplification

    Add debug option to display each call to audit() method in order to have
    a trace to each call
    
    Simplify file writing by using file_put_contents and a really simple way
    to generate the file content
    committed Nov 24, 2013
Commits on Nov 11, 2013
  1. Update README.md

    Minor comment update
    committed Nov 11, 2013
  2. Update README.md

    Replace useless description by concrete code sample to be more explicit on the usage of the generator
    committed Nov 11, 2013
Commits on Oct 13, 2013
Commits on Oct 10, 2013
Commits on Sep 27, 2013
Commits on Sep 17, 2013
  1. [UPDATE] minor update

    fix php doc
    committed Sep 17, 2013
  2. Update README.md

    Add scrutinizer code quality badge
    committed Sep 17, 2013
  3. Delete samples.php

    Remove obsolete and unused file. For your information, this file has been replaced long time ago by the samples-generator.php file that uses the actual WsdlToPhpGenerator class.
    committed Sep 17, 2013
  4. Delete WsdlToPhp.php

    Remove obsolete and unused class. For your information, this class has been replaced long time ago by the WsdlToPhpGenerator class
    committed Sep 17, 2013
  5. [UPDATE] code review and enhancements

    Override WsdlToPhpModel::getOwner() method in inherited classes when it makes sense so the caller knows the exact return type
    
    Enhanced attribute type definition by avoiding that the attribute type is the type of the class it belongs to
    committed Sep 17, 2013
Commits on Sep 12, 2013
  1. [UPDATE] minor improvement

    Use isset() function to determine if __default_soap_headers and
    _stream_context are already defined instead of using @ when getting the
    the SoapClient properties
    committed Sep 12, 2013
Commits on Sep 6, 2013
  1. Merge pull request #12 from ArumVision/master

    Merge pull request #1 from mikaelcom/master
    committed Sep 6, 2013
  2. [UPDATE] fixing issue #8

    This update resolves #8 issue because now it merges multiple element
    structure when identical element is declared with different structure
    committed Sep 6, 2013
Commits on Aug 14, 2013
  1. Merge pull request #1 from mikaelcom/master

    [UPDATE] minor update to fix convertStringHeadersToArray() method
    committed Aug 14, 2013
Commits on Aug 13, 2013
Commits on Aug 1, 2013
Commits on Jul 31, 2013
  1. [UPDATE] minor generated setter improvement

    When a struct contains properties with invalid names (such as
    "my-property"), the setter is named setMy_property but the property
    which is set is $this->{'my-property'} so when the object is sent to the
    SoapClient, this is the right value that is used. When we use
    var_export, then the property is exported as "my-property" but the
    set_state() method, called in the WsdlClass when loading the exported
    object, only considers valid attribute names to call the setter. To fix
    this issue, we then also set the valid attribute name $this->my_property
    in the setMy_property() method, the setter. So the setter method,
    setMy_property() is called accordingly to the attribute name when the
    set_state() method is called and everything goes well!
    committed Jul 31, 2013
Commits on Jul 12, 2013
Commits on Jul 10, 2013
  1. [UPDATE] identical operation parameters type naming fix

    As the methods, representing the operations, had their parameters named
    as their type when the parameter type was an existing known class, it
    generated errors as we had multiple parameters with the same name (ex:
    login(StructString $_structString,StructString $_structString), which is
    conflictual). This was used to generate the sample file easily. This
    issue was fixed by naming the parameters with their real name (when
    there is multiple parameters) and by reviewing the sample file
    generation.
    committed Jul 10, 2013